Medal tradition and what each color symbolizes began with the Olympics and spread among competitions all around the world. First place winners are commonly awarded gold medals, the rarest of the three medals , thus highlighting the special recognition of 1st place. Second place winners are awarded silver medals , the second rarest of the three medals, and 3rd place winners are awarded bronze medals , the third rarest of the three medals.
